Product Development Process: A Blueprint for Success
Chris’s product development process is characterized by its rigor and attention to detail. He follows a structured approach that balances innovation with efficiency. Let’s explore the key steps in his process:
-
Ideation and Problem Definition: The journey begins with identifying a customer problem or opportunity. Chris encourages his team to engage in brainstorming sessions, conduct user research, and analyze market trends to define the problem statement clearly.
-
Solution Design: Once the problem is well-defined, the team collaborates to design potential solutions. They explore various concepts, create prototypes, and gather feedback from stakeholders. Chris’s technical background enables him to provide valuable guidance during this phase.
-
Development and Testing: With the solution design finalized, the engineering team takes the lead in developing and testing the product. Chris ensures that the team follows agile development practices, enabling them to iterate quickly and respond to feedback.
-
Launch and Post-Release Support: Upon completion of development, the product is launched to the market. Chris’s role extends beyond launch, as he and his team continue to monitor performance, gather user feedback, and provide post-release support to ensure the product’s continued success.
